Transaction 321dae715ff2a4177fa0699cdb33678f5725db7c0a42e57f1602c525c7ee88a2

6 Input
2 Outputs
  • 321dae715ff2a4177fa0699cdb33678f5725db7c0a42e57f1602c525c7ee88a2:0
  • value  10000000
    address  17N431qMXkRvDkDHDCCeyFdvtikUCmrMnW
  • 321dae715ff2a4177fa0699cdb33678f5725db7c0a42e57f1602c525c7ee88a2:1
  • value  425595
    address  14AfmpBQvYRpJGBFLVv4VLcxFww39KDMwt